The Wikimedia Incubator is the normal Incubator, but the policy of the Wikimedia Incubator does not allow test languages without a valid ISO-639 code. We understand the reasons for that, but we want to give all languages a chance to develop a project like Wikipedia, Wiktionary or whatsoever. The original creators of the Incubator Plus wanted to have a safe place for test languages. We want to guarantee safety for your test at the Incubator Plus. Of course there can always be vandalism, but we hope to reverse vandalism as quickly as possible.

This new Incubator Plus (or Incubator Plus 2.0) is being created because the original location of Incubator Plus (Wikia) is becoming a harder place to work. The creators of this new wiki hope to make it easier for people to work on Incubator Plus projects.

Another reason for the creation of the Incubator Plus is that it's possible to propose the deletion of an unsuccesful test (inactive test) or a test without a proposal at Meta-Wiki or which is rejected by the WMF Language Committee. Such a test can be moved here, instead of having all the work that went into it deleted.
